Original Description
Caernarvon Castle, South Wales by Samuel Hieronymus Grimm captures the majestic allure of medieval Welsh architecture through an 18th-century artist’s attentive lens. Known for his precise topographical drawings, Grimm renders the castle’s imposing polygonal towers and layered stone walls with exquisite detail, contrasting against a softly lit sky that imbues the scene with a sense of timeless grandeur. The composition balances documentary accuracy—typical of Grimm’s work for antiquarian studies—with subtle romanticism, as human figures and boats along the river Seiont add narrative vitality. This watercolor exemplifies Grimm’s role in visually preserving Britain’s heritage, bridging Enlightenment-era scholarly interests with emerging picturesque aesthetics. It remains significant for both historical record and the evolution of British landscape art, showcasing how topographical art transcended mere illustration to evoke emotional resonance.
